Chocolate Beer Cake

Chocolate cake with beer....that sounds interesting!! I recently became acqainted with "The Ultimate Beer Lover's Cookbook". As the title implies, all the recipes include beer as an ingredient so I decided to try chocolate cake with beer.

The cake is really moist and the frosting is more like a hot fudge sauce. I would recommend eating this cake and frosting with vanilla ice cream. That is really yummy!! The recipe for both the cake and frosting can be found on www.recipestoeat.com and also of course, in "The Ultimate Beer Lover's Cookbook". The frosting does not have beer as an ingredient but is still very good. Oh and there is the problem of no picture, there is a reason for that. The recipe calls for a tube pan, but I don't have one and quite frankly, my finished cake wasn't exactly pretty.......but it still tasted wonderful!!
